This PDF file was flagged as malicious by multiple heuristics, including a high-confidence ML classifier and a critical ClamAV detection identifying it as Win.Trojan.Agent-36166. The presence of embedded JavaScript, indicated by PDF_JAVASCRIPT and PDF_JS firings, suggests an attempt to execute malicious code. The extracted ClamAV signature further supports the malicious nature of the file.

  • ClamAV detection on extracted artifact critical EXTRACTED_FILE_CLAMAV
    ClamAV flagged at least one file extracted from inside this sample. Even when the wrapping document carries no AV detection of its own, a hit on the carved artifact is a strong indicator the sample is a delivery vehicle.
  • JavaScript action low PDF_JAVASCRIPT
    PDF contains a /JavaScript action. Generic JavaScript is common in benign forms; specific dangerous APIs are scored by separate rules.
  • Embedded JS stream low PDF_JS
    PDF references a /JS stream. Generic JavaScript is common in benign forms; specific dangerous APIs are scored by separate rules.
